It depends what the units of the length, width and height are. As it is a cube, each will be the same, so it is that length unit cubed. For example, if it is in centimetres, the unit sum will be cm x cm x cm, therefore it will be cm3 (otherwise known as ml, millilitre).

The litre is the SI unit of volume and there are 1000ml in a litre
